HGV Class 2 Refuse Driver required for ongoing work based in Okehampton. This is a hands-on role combining Class 2 driving duties with waste and recycling collection activities. You will work as part of an established crew covering local routes, helping to keep communities clean while enjoying regular weekday work and long-term opportunities. This role would suit an experienced Class 2 Driver who is comfortable with physical work and enjoys being part of a team.
Key Responsibilities
- Driving a Class 2 Cat C refuse vehicle on planned waste and recycling collection routes
- Assisting the collection crew with loading, moving and emptying bins
- Carrying out daily vehicle safety checks and reporting any defects
- Completing route paperwork and delivery documentation accurately
- Following all health and safety procedures, site rules and driver hours regulations
- Working closely with the wider team to ensure collections are completed efficiently
- Carrying out manual handling duties as part of the collection process
Qualifications
- No more than 6 penalty points
- Ability to travel to the Okehampton depot for early morning starts
- Physically fit and able to undertake manual handling duties
- Mobile phone for communication with the team
- Previous refuse, recycling or waste collection experience
- Good knowledge of local routes across Devon
